However, there are some do it yourself fixes that must not be attempted. A broken, leaking roof is among the most feared house repairs since finding and remedying a leak isn’t usually simple.
Discolored or sagging sheetrock, flaking paint, or an obvious drip are all indications of a roof leak. However, even a small undiscovered leak can cause damaged insulation, mildew development, and decomposed wood structure. A leak can also move and spread from the initial damaged area to another part of your residential or commercial property.

The majority of roof leaks in Rancocas, New Jersey are caused by fairly common scenarios that harm your roof.
Your roof will never ever have a bad day, yet aging is unavoidable. All roofing materials are prone to severe weather such as rainstorms, freeze/thaw cycles, high temperatures, and intense summer season sun, which might ultimately cause early aging, splitting, and curling of the shingles.
Brick chimneys seem strong, however the mortar that holds the bricks together, along with the flashing and chimney crown, can be readily ruined. Water may get into the attic through cracks, deterioration, and leaks.
A leak can be easily triggered by missing out on or broken shingles. Private shingle replacement is typically not a significant concern, however stopping working to get it repaired may result in more broken shingles and more costly repairs.
The vents on your roof system consist of exposed fasteners that will fracture, deteriorate, and age gradually. This is a small repair, but it is a normal source of leakages because a lot of vents do not last the life of the roof.
The pipes boot slips over a pipe to secure the pipe’s connection to the roof. The boot, like the vents and flashing, can be harmed, fracture, and fail. The repair isn’t especially hard, although damage can be easily ignored.
Storm damage, strong winds, and hail might all trigger large and small holes. Some holes are evident, however others might go unnoticed for years up until an inspection exposes them. Water can get in through even small holes caused by misplaced roofing nails, the removal of an antenna or meal installing bracket, or impact-related cracks in roofing products.
A complex, complicated roofline may be rather enticing, however it is also harder to water resistant. Every joint, valley, and slope must be marked.
Roof materials struggle to endure freeze-thaw cycles, as well as ice and snow. Water may slip into tiny areas between and under shingles when snow builds up, melts, and refreezes. Water swells and deepens the crack as it freezes. The weight of the snow and ice can likewise cause bending and drooping of the flashing and plywood structure.
Seamless gutters might pose problems if they are not cleaned and fixed on a regular basis. Rainwater can support behind a blockage and penetrate through the shingles, harming the wood underneath. Standing water can likewise cause damage to older gutters.
Skylights, like chimneys and pipe vents, have some of the same concerns. Aside from prospective flashing damage, the rubber or vinyl seals around skylights might dry up and fracture; at this moment, the skylight must be changed.
Moisture can develop in your attic as a result of ventilation problems, and this can mimic a roof leak. In order to sufficiently leave warm air and wetness from your attic location, your roof must have sufficient consumption and exhaust ventilation. This can lead to wood rot, mold, and harmed insulation, and it has the prospective to be a extremely expensive repair.
The greatest protection against roof leaks is to schedule a yearly roof inspection and to act quickly if you suspect a leak.

Various Products Used For Roof And Figuring Out The Cost Of Each One
long lasting and tough yet elegant. Numerous a structure is defined by their roofings. They might be made by a wide variety of materials and their designs might vary. Given that time immemorial, man has actually discovered various methods with different materials to develop their roofings, each with various qualities and advantages and drawbacks. As more products are found with each of their own low and high points, they can be really useful in various kinds of area depending upon the weather and location.
benefits and drawbacks plus the average costs, as costs might differ in different states, in the use of various products for roof. The expense of roofing referred herein this article goes through the breakdown of the roof material per one hundred square feet. Keep in mind, roof costs might add up with the labor and other materials required for setup, this refers only to the roofing materials utilized.
Building your dream house depends on a variety of elements; there is the place, the style, the constraints of the location, the budget and a variety of others. It is the exact same thing with the roofing; you have to think about a variety of products to get the best roofing to suit your taste. Basically it is the general style and products used in the structure in addition to the area and the regional constraints. Here are a few of the more basic roofing products utilized and the roof costs to think about per one hundred square feet.
The most typically utilized roofing material utilized nowadays is the asphalt shingles. Asphalt shingles can be customized by providing additional layers providing them a different shadow line. Asphalt shingles might vary from 30 to 35 dollars for every hundred square feet.
3rd and 2nd are better for sidings. They are generally sold tapered and in various sizes. Wood shingles roof cost ranges from 80 to 170 dollars.
Another roofing material that utilizes wood from cedar is the wood shakes roof material. Roof costs for wood shake are from 70 to a hundred dollars for every one hundred square feet.
Due to the fact that of their weight, clay or concrete roof materials may need additional weight in the rafters including more to the roofing costs which might run with the roof materials between 150 to 400 dollars per a hundred square feet location.
